Understanding Stomach Cancer

Stomach cancer, likewise called gastric cancer, starts in the lining of the stomach and can infect other parts of the body if not spotted early. The threats for developing this type of cancer can be influenced by several elements, consisting of genetics, way of life options, and a lot of significantly in this context, occupational exposure.

Risk Factors for Stomach Cancer

There are a number of risk elements connected to the advancement of stomach cancer:

  • Chronic Infection: Infection with Helicobacter pylori (H. pylori), a common bacteria, is a significant threat element.
  • Diet: A diet high in smoked foods, salted fish, and pickled vegetables, along with low intake of fruits and vegetables.
  • Tobacco Use: Smoking increases the threat of lots of kinds of cancer, consisting of stomach cancer.
  • Occupational Exposure: Certain professions, especially those including direct exposure to carcinogenic substances, have a greater occurrence of stomach cancer.

The Connection Between Railroad Work and Stomach Cancer

Railroad workers may be uniquely susceptible to establishing stomach cancer due to several occupational threats. A variety of carcinogenic compounds utilized in rail maintenance, pesticides, and diesel exhaust are typically cited risks. The following points illuminate the connection:

  1. Exposure to Carcinogens: Railroad workers often deal with hazardous materials that are understood carcinogens, such as asbestos, which has been linked both directly and indirectly to stomach cancers.
  2. Tension and Lifestyle: The nature of railroad work, typically including long hours and shift work, adds to difficult lifestyles that can cause poor dietary options, even more increasing their cancer danger.
  3. Lagging Monitoring: Historically, there has actually been insufficient health tracking of railroad employees, leaving lots of at an increased threat without proper awareness or intervention.

Legal Settlements and Compensation

Current settlements in favor of railroad workers have brought substantial attention to the health threats they face, consisting of stomach cancer. Acknowledging the occupational dangers, numerous former and current employees have actually looked for payment for medical expenditures, loss of income, and more.

Crucial Element of Railroad Settlements

  • Legal Framework: The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A) permits railroad employees to sue their employers for neglect, providing a route through which payment can be declared.
  • Settlement Types: Settlements might cover various costs, including:
    • Medical expenses related to cancer treatment.
    • Lost wages due to inability to work.
    • Pain and suffering damages.
  • Claim Process: Workers or their families should demonstrate the connection in between their employment and the medical diagnosis of stomach cancer. This frequently needs substantial medical paperwork and evidence of direct exposure to hazardous compounds.

Steps for Affected Railroad Workers

For railroad employees detected with stomach cancer or those experiencing symptoms, taking proactive steps is crucial. Here's a list of advised actions:

  1. Consult a Medical Professional: Ensure correct medical diagnosis and treatment.
  2. Document Employment History: Keep records of task functions, dates of work, and exposure to dangerous products.
  3. Seek Legal Counsel: Consult with lawyers specialized in FELA claims who comprehend the subtleties of railroad-related illnesses.
  4. Gather Medical Evidence: Compile all medical records, treatment strategies, and test results that develop the cancer diagnosis and treatment history.
  5. Sue: Work with legal counsel to submit a proper claim for damages under FELA.

Frequently asked questions

Q1: What types of cancers are railroad employees at danger for?

Railroad employees are at danger for various cancers, consisting of lung cancer, bladder cancer, and stomach cancer, mainly due to direct exposure to dangerous materials and carcinogenic compounds.

Q2: How can I prove my stomach cancer is associated with my task?

Proving a job-related link normally requires extensive medical documentation, proof of exposure to damaging compounds, and professional testaments relating to the risks connected with your specific job role.

Q3: What compensation can I anticipate from a settlement?

Settlement amounts can differ considerably based on individual situations however may cover medical bills, lost incomes, and compensation for discomfort and suffering.

Q4: Is there a time limitation to file a claim for an occupational disease?

Yes, under FELA, there are time frame (statutes of limitations) for submitting claims, usually varying from one to three years from the date of diagnosis or the date the employee became mindful of the injury.
